Handover: formula sandbox (Calcreel). Handing this to Dario before my leave. The sandbox that evaluates user-supplied formulas now runs each expression in an isolated interpreter with strict CPU and memory ceilings; the old shared-evaluator path is fully removed. Known gap: recursive cell references can still hit the timeout rather than failing fast, tracked separately. Nothing is urgent, but keep the limits conservative until the load test finishes. Current sandbox settings are as follows.

config for yahof-tajop:
zorath:
  pin: 7493
  metrics_host: metrics.zorath.tolvaqsys.internal
  tenant: praiel
  seal: seal_fd9cd4f1

Hi team,

Before I hand off the 3.2 release, please note the humidity sensor drift reported on Verdana controllers in the Elmbrook trial site. Drift exceeds 4% after roughly ten days of continuous operation; firmware 3.2.1 adds an automatic recalibration cycle every 72 hours. Support should advise growers to install 3.2.1 and trigger a manual recalibration once. The hotfix bundle must be verified before distribution, so I'm including the signing key used for the 3.2.1 packages below.

release key, fahof-yagap: bky3_m5d

### Design Excerpt: Gridwright Generator

Gridwright fills crossword grids via backtracking search with a word-frequency heuristic. Generation time grows sharply with grid size and theme-word constraints, so the generator enforces hard budgets on search depth and wall-clock time; exceeding either aborts the attempt and retries with a relaxed seed. On-call engineers responding to timeout alerts should first check these budget constants, listed below.

constants for fahif-fafog:
RATE_LIMITS = {
    "belwyn": 524,
    "fraax": 480,
    "ulaiel": 54,
    "oliath": 549,
    "juleth": 884,
    "zorix": 813,
    "eliok": 799,
}

Ticket #4412 — Config drift on QueueWeld rollout

While replacing our homegrown job queue with QueueWeld, we found the staging and production workers running different retry and visibility settings. New folks: always diff against the canonical manifest in the deploy repo before touching anything, because hand-edits on hosts caused this. The canonical values we are reconciling everything toward are listed below.

service settings:
[holath]
host = holath.novacio.corp
user = holath_svc
database = holath_prod